How You Melt

( HOW YOU MELT )

How you melt my beating heart, 
as I behold your love through me. 
How lovely each day is, 
because you're here with me. 

I would climb the highest mountains, 
I would swim the deepest seas. 
My love will never faulter, 
my love is stronger then the trees. 

Come fill my cup with happiness, 
come saddle my horse and be my man. 
Come open my heart and, 
show me all you can. 

Hear me and listen well, 
look directly into my eyes. 
See my fears and know my love, 
and we'll fly together like two turtle doves.
